WQEN PROCESSING

I listened some this morning. The highs sound great -- very airy and not as crushed as they used to be. Little else has changed to my ear.

I love the Omnia family of processors but I'm not exactly sure why The Q decided to upgrade. They were already rocking a perfectly good Omnia box and honestly, Omnia boxes are manufactured in such a way that they typically sound pretty similar, unless you go with a highly customized setting like Kiss FM (which is arguably the best-processed station in Birmingham). The Q is in a competitive position that they could even get away with an Omnia One at a third of the cost and still sound great. Maybe they had a good reason to upgrade related to their HD feed or something.
 
thanks whit. Not sure what kiss is running but many the urbans use aphex toys like the big bottom to pump up the bass.My eng friend tried out the 09.sent it back,said he couldn't hear $8100.00 diff between that and the Breakaway Broadcast processor software which is 199.00..
